Which rules apply to you
About 33% of Emanuel County's 23,224 residents live in Swainsboro, one of 7 incorporated places in the county. The county's rules govern you; the county page has the full coverage detail.
Coverage itself is set statewide, not locally. Georgia Medicaid covers medically necessary ABA for eligible children anywhere in Georgia, and Georgia’s autism insurance law reaches private plans issued in the state. Your address changes which providers can reach you — it doesn’t change whether you’re covered.
